How to change the front fog light bulb of my Volkswagen Passat ?

We are going to start this content with the swapping the front fog light bulb of your Volkswagen Passat , you should know that based on the year and the finish of your car it may not be the exact process to employ, that’s why we are going to give you the two most classical ways to replace the front fog light bulb of your car.

Change the front fog light bulb of your Volkswagen Passat without removing the bumper.

First option, we will swap the bulb without removing the bumper of your car. Despite the fact this technique is the easiest, there is no assurance that you can carry it out on your automobile. In fact, determined by the options and the year, on some models there will not be enough space for you to change the bulb using this method. Here are the two different solutions to change the front fog lamp bulb of your Volkswagen Passat :

  • By going under the bumper of your Volkswagen Passat : First approach, you will put yourself under your automobile, don’t hesitate to raise it with a jack if you don’t have enough space under the bumper. Once under the automobile, all you have to do is to remove the clips of the plastic shoe that protects your engine motor and that rests on your bumper, you will have access to the fog light block of your Volkswagen Passat and you will not have any more (if you have enough space) remove the plastic cover, detach the plug, press on the metal part to take out the bulb and at last change the front fog light bulb of your Volkswagen Passat

  • By removing the wheel arch: Second alternative, you can remove the wheel arch of your car to have access to the fog lamp block of your car. To make this happen, jack your automobile up, remove the front wheels, then remove your wheel arch using the clips provided for this purpose and conduct the same procedure as described earlier to change the bulb of the fog light of your Volkswagen Passat .

    How to change the front fog light bulb of your Volkswagen Passat by removing the bumper?

    We will now look at the case where you are obliged by lack of space on your car model to remove the bumper of your Volkswagen Passat in order to access the front fog light bulb of your car. To achieve this, you will first of all have to remove the front bumper of your Volkswagen Passat , do not be reluctant to browse our complete guide to know the exact process, know to summarize, that you will need torx wrench, and that you will have to remove screws under your bonnet, in your wheel arches and under your automobile. Once the bumper has been removed, you will only need to access the front fog lamp block and replace the fog lamp bulb on your Volkswagen Passat in the same way as stated earlier.

    How to change the rear fog light bulb on your Volkswagen Passat ?

    At last, if you want to change the rear fog bulb of your car the process is much easier, here are the different steps to stick to to allow you to replace this bulb:

    • By the trunk, remove the floor covering from your trunk.
    • Unscrew the back cover of the headlight unit from your Volkswagen Passat .
    • After locating the rear fog light bulb on your car, remove the burnt-out bulb
    • Place your new rear fog light bulb into the headlamp block of your Volkswagen Passat
    • Put everything back in place

    Examine that your fog lights are working correctly again before you hit the road and you’re done.
